Well I have touched up the armour with the paint brush and it does look a hundred times better. I haven't weathered it at all yet so some areas will still look a bit too green too yellow but this will be fixed once I hit it with some pastels and a misting of flat black and grey in some areas.

I did some work on a holster this afternoon. Did some drawings using the templates for the sidearm as a guide. I traced them in Autocad and did a design for a holster around that. It is only pretty rough at the moment and held together with tape. I plan on glueing, bondoing, sanding during the week now I have the armour done.

Had some time on the weekend and some good weather to do some painting.
I got the primer on the gaunts and part of the jetpack till I ran out on Sunday night. Off to bunnings to get some more primer and silver...ran out of that too.
I got the flame thrower pretty much done, just need to paint the metal parts and fit them together and then to the plate that joins onto the gauntlet. I have to get some copper paint for the head of the rocket and paint that up. The paint job for the gauntlets looks pretty straight forward just a lot of weathering. I have to attach the hinges and I will be using rectangular rare earth magnets to close the gauntlets.
The jet pack, I ran out of primer and silver so will get some during the week and set up in the garage I want to have it all primed and silver by the weekend. I have been chatting with our local Jango (Crypto) and I have got his tips on how to attach the rocket and the thrusters...might need to get some of those rubber bands off you postman pat :) I still have to pay Darkside for a metal light up beacon but I have just painted the one that came with the jetpack silver just in case it doesn't arrive on time.
